Hiranar

Hiranar is a village located in Gidam tehsil of Dakshin Bastar Dantewada district in Chhattisgarh, India. It is situated 6km away from sub-district headquarter Geedam (tehsildar office) and 18km away from district headquarter Dantewada. As per 2009 stats, Hiranar village is also a gram panchayat.

About Hiranar

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Hiranar is 450142. The village spans a total geographical area of 1158.31 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 494441. Bade Bacheli is nearest town to Hiranar village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 6km away.

When it comes to local governance, Hiranar village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Dantewara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Bastar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Hiranar

Below is a concise population overview of Hiranar as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 1,526 751 775
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 208 81 127
Scheduled Castes (SC) 35 19 16
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 1,173 580 593
Literate Population 626 412 214
Illiterate Population 900 339 561

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Hiranar village:

  • The total population of Hiranar village is around 1,526, including approximately 751 males and 775 females, with a sex ratio of 1031 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 208 children aged 0–6 years in Hiranar village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• Hiranar village has 35 people belonging to the Scheduled Castes (SC) and 1,173 residents from the Scheduled Tribes (ST).
  • The literacy rate of Hiranar village is about 41.02%, with male literacy at 54.86% and female literacy at 27.61%.
  • There are around 322 households in Hiranar village.

Connectivity of Hiranar

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Hiranar. As per the 2011 stats, Hiranar had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available
Private Bus Service Available within 5 - 10 km distance
Railway Station Available within 5 - 10 km distance
